Job Description

Description:

Ability to read, write and properly record for behavior and goal programs accurately as outlined in the consumer plans. High School Diploma or a GED. Valid & Unrestricted N.Y.S. Driver’s License. Acquire and maintain all appropriate certifications necessary for the position through internal training such as SCIP-R, AMAP, First Aid and CPR. Must be creative, enthusiastic, highly motivated and have a positive attitude.

Requirements:
  • Support consumers through teaching them to be the most independent in their self-help-skills, to include bathing, dressing, cooking, eating, housekeeping, laundry, and toileting. Assisting the consumer to strengthen and develop communication and socialization skills.
  • To be fully aware of the goals/outcomes of each person you are working with, and consistently and conscientiously work to achieve individualized valued outcomes.
  • To record daily on required consumer goals, baselines, logs (including medical charts) and other reports as instructed (incident reports, as necessary).
  • To assist and develop fine motor coordination, and gross motor skills through various activities and exercises.
  • Ensure the safety and welfare of consumers at all times, at home and in the community.
  • Encourage various modes of communication that support the development of meaningful relationships including the modeling of appropriate behavior to persons served and community involvement and inclusion.
  • Implement daily schedules, including all routines and life skills activities as directed by a supervisor or written in the plan.
  • Ability to encourage self-advocacy or to advocate as needed for the consumers.
  • Ensure client health and safety, while assisting residents to achieve increased independence.
  • Perform job-related tasks as assigned, to include attendance and participation at meetings and training as necessary.
  • Other duties as assigned.
